The self-aligning feature of a Domino
M&T joint cut inside a normal R&S
tongue and groove joint really speeds up
the process of assembling a multi-panel
component like the back on this piece.
With the back now finished it is time to
mate the dovetailed and end mortised
rear lower frame rails (which also have
the groove that will hold the bottom of the
cabinet in place) to the bottom of the
back component. Since this is a long
grain component that will attach to the
long grain of the back lower stile, we can
screw these two together with the screws
placed inside the sliding dovetail slot.
As we assemble we can slide
the lower maple curved
pieces into the sliding dovetail
slot while we insert the Dom-
ino tenons to affix the back
and the front frame members
to the sides we completed
earlier.
